5.1 When to Replace Tubes
The tubes in TRILOGY™ are exemplary in terms of quality, workmanship and long service life. In the unlikely event that you encounter a problem, please run down the following checklist before you swap your old tubes for a new set:
Was the fault or failure of the power tube caused by the tube itself or by a flawed peripheral device or component, perhaps a defective speaker cable? (If you don’t get to the bottom of the problem and remedy it, it may crop up again even after you replace the tubes.)

5.2 Things to Bear in Mind When Replacing Tubes
The golden rule is that replacing tubes is a job best left to qualified professionals. Accordingly, the following guidelines are addressed and apply to qualified service technicians only:
Pull TRILOGY™’s mains plug and allow for a discharge time of at least two minutes before removing the chassis from the rear of the amp. Once the chassis has been removed, carefully ease the tubes out of their sockets. A single power tube may only be replaced if the replacement tube precisely matches the original, that is, the old and new tubes’ characteristics are identical. 5.3 How to Prolong Tube Life

•Use the STANDBY switch! Heating up tubes frequently shortens tube life. Cut anode voltage using the STANDBY function to decrease operating hours and extend tube life.
•Avoid exposing the amp to vibrations, especially when it’s powered up. Switch the amp off well before transporting it to allow tubes to cool off completely.
•Make sure all peripheral devices and connecting cords are in a state of good repair! Ensure air can circulate freely around the amp’s ventilation slots at all timesæyour Trilogy™’s life depends on it.
•Never expose the amp to extreme heat, heavy dust and, par- ticularly, moisture.
•Always check peripheral gear’s specs to ensure these accessories are suitable for the amp. Never connect speaker cabinets with an impedance (ohm) rating lower than Trilogy™ is designed to handle.
•Never connect devices with high output signal levels (e.g. power amps) to Trilogy™’s input.
•Check the mains power rating before plugging the amp in. When in doubt ask the venue’s sound technician or facility engineer.
•Refrain from DIY repairs! Also have a qualified technician replace internal fuses.
